ebr 14865 Posted June 27, 2020 Share Posted June 27, 2020 Hi. We are primarily designed as a home media server so it is not really anticipated that you have people you cannot just talk to and say "Hey, please don't use so many devices" or "Don't give out your login credentials to others". We may have more control of these types of things in the future but, for now, we have extended device plans if you have users you cannot control. Thanks. ebr 14865 Posted June 27, 2020 Share Posted June 27, 2020 10 hours ago, maxt.v said: when you login on the web-bassed(I'm ussing google chrome) it counts as device, That is incorrect. Browsers do not count against your limit. Is there a limit to Emby Premiere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
